What is the Winter Weather and Climate in Montpellier Like?

Montpellier experiences a mild Mediterranean winter. Average daily temperatures typically range from 5°C to 13°C (41°F to 55°F) between December and February. While rainfall is more frequent than in summer, periods of clear, bright skies are common. Frost is rare but possible overnight. Expect cooler evenings, but many days are suitable for outdoor exploration with appropriate layering.

What Are Some Winter-Specific Tips for Backpacking Montpellier?

Pack layers – a waterproof jacket, sweaters, and warm underlayers are advisable for fluctuating temperatures. Take advantage of fewer tourists at popular sites, allowing for a more relaxed experience. Many indoor attractions, like museums and cafes, offer cozy refuges from the cold. Winter sales (“Soldes d’hiver”) often run from January to February, offering shopping opportunities.
